Church
is a Catholic church in . It is one of Germany's oldest churches, having been built between the 11th and 13th centuries. At one point the church served as the de facto cathedral for the Archbishopric of Cologne, because it is the major church of what was then the Archbishop-Elector's residence. is situated 130 metres southwest of Schuhhaus Köchling.

Museum
The in , Germany, is a memorial site, museum, and cultural institution serving various purposes. Founded in 1889 by the Beethoven-Haus association, it studies the life and work of composer Ludwig van Beethoven. is situated 290 metres north of Schuhhaus Köchling.
